Virtual Network Construction

The following table shows the elements which make up the VTN. In the VTN, a virtual network is constructed using virtual nodes (vBridge, vRouter) and virtual interfaces and links. It is possible to configure a network which has L2 and L3 transfer function, by connecting the virtual intrefaces made on virtual nodes via virtual links.

vBridge

The logical representation of L2 switch function.

vRouter

The logical representation of router function.

vTep

The logical representation of Tunnel End Point - TEP.

vTunnel

The logical representation of Tunnel.

vBypass

The logical representation of connectivity between controlled networks.

Virtual interface

The representation of end point on the virtual node.

Virtual Linkv(vLink)

The logical representation of L1 connectivity between virtual interfaces.

The following figure shows an example of a constructed virtual network. VRT is defined as the vRouter, BR1 and BR2 are defined as vBridges. interfaces of the vRouter and vBridges are connected using vLinks.
